Shelby Valley fought the good fight in their extra-innings game against Paintsville on Tuesday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Tigers by a score of 4-3. The Wildcats have struggled against the Tigers recently, as the game was their eighth consecutive lost meeting.
Shelby Valley's loss dropped their record down to 4-17. As for Paintsville, they are on a roll lately: they've won eight of their last nine matchups. That's provided a nice bump to their 20-5 record this season.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Shelby Valley will welcome Letcher County Central at 6:00 p.m. on Thursday. As for Paintsville, they will look to defend their home field on Thursday against Lewis County at 6:30 p.m.
